Job Description:

Delaware North Australia is recruiting experienced and professional team members to join our Back of House teams across our Melbourne Cricket Ground (MCG) and Marvel Stadium sites. With an exciting calendar ahead, starting with the AFL 2026 season, we’re seeking hospitality professionals who thrive in premium service environments. Our Back of House teams play a vital role in delivering a seamless guest experience, working across stock management, cellars, logistics, and service support to ensure our front‑line operations run smoothly. This is a fantastic opportunity to be part of world‑class events, contribute to exceptional service from behind the scenes, and continue building your hospitality career on one of the biggest stages in the country.
